The University of B.C.'s Okanagan campus will host Prince William and Kate today.

The University of B.C.'s Okanagan campus will be a busy place today.

Large crowds are expected as the Duke and Duchess of Cambridge, Prince William and Kate, tour the campus Tuesday.

"Members of the public looking to come to UBC Okanagan campus during the visit are reminded that while they are welcome to come to UBC to attend the royal visit, getting to campus will be challenging," said Matthew Grant, associate director of public affairs.

Non-parking permit holders are reminded that there is no excess parking available on campus.

"There are some undeveloped properties on Innovation Drive north of the UBC Okanagan campus that have been made available by property owners at a cost of $10," said Grant.

"These limited spaces will be serviced by a shuttle that will make their way to campus beginning at 8:15 a.m. and finishing at 3 p.m."

Public transit to campus also continues to be available and is expected to be quite busy.

"For members of the public who would like to see the visit without coming to campus, UBC is streaming the campus visit via webcast," said Grant.
